9115333253501 has 4 divisors (see below), whose sum is σ = 9115393140000. Its totient is φ = 9115273367004.

The previous prime is 9115333253449. The next prime is 9115333253527. The reversal of 9115333253501 is 1053523335119.

It is a semiprime because it is the product of two primes, and also a Blum integer, because the two primes are equal to 3 mod 4.

It is a cyclic number.
